Lake koenigs see (Kings lake) is a very beautiful place in Berchetsgaden land national park, Germany. On one side there is mt. Jenner and on the other Mt. Watzmann. This is a view of a St. Bartholomä with Mt. Watzmann at the backside. Hope you like it.
